Malta Enterprise has extended the call for the Facilitation of the Teleworking Activities from 31st March 2020 to Friday, 8th May 2020. The grant will be awarded against 45% of the eligible cost which must be incurred after 15th February, 2020. 

This call supports employers and self-employed individuals to invest in technology that enables teleworking and to partially cover the costs of teleworking solutions.  Support shall be limited up to €500 per teleworking agreement and €4,000 per undertaking. The grant shall be awarded against 45% of the eligible cost. This call is eligible for costs incurred between 15th of February and 8th May 2020.  In order to be eligible, the employee should not have had an active teleworking agreement prior to the 15th of February 2020. All costs must be incurred after this date.
